Blumenthal: Kavanaugh Must Recuse Himself From Trump Case Because the President Could Be an Indicted Co-Conspirator

‘The likelihood is as we stand here now, that the president could well be an indicted co-conspirator’

RUSH EXCERPT:

BLUMENTHAL: "I asked Brett Kavanaugh very directly yesterday afternoon whether he would recuse himself. I believe very strongly that he must do so. He must commit in this confirmation hearing that he would take himself out of any consideration of any issue involving the president’s personal criminal or civil liability. Remember, that I and 199 of my colleagues in a lawsuit I’ve led have sued the president of the United States for his violation of the emoluments cause, the chief anti-corruption of the Constitution and that will reach the Supreme Court and the president is an unindicted co-conspirator. The likelihood is as we stand here now, that the president could well be an indicted co-conspirator. Not just an unindicted co-conspirator, or that he could be subpoenaed to testify and resist it or to testify in a criminal proceeding against one of his friends or cronies or officials in his government."
